Young People of Suffolk!

Elections are just around the corner and we are looking for candidates to come forward and stand in the election to become a Member of Youth Parliament (MYP).

The Youth Parliament is a fab platform to make your voice heard and opens lots of doors. The UKYP campaigns on the top Make Your Mark* issue– this year it’s ‘Health and Wellbeing’. Last year it was ‘Protect the Environment’.

Here’s an idea of what MYPs have done recently:

  • MYPs have set up a Suffolk Youth Parliament Forum which meets monthly online for young people to speak directly to their MYPs and find out more about what’s going on. See below for details.
  • MYPs have endorsed Suffolk County Council’s website for young people, by young people www.thesource.me.uk as being the place for young people to go for information about health and wellbeing support in Suffolk.
  • They presented to the Suffolk Health and Wellbeing Board at Suffolk County Council and asked for young people to be supported through the Cost of Living Crisis.   • They gave a workshop at Suffolk’s first Youth Climate Change Conference and fed back young people’s views to the Environment Committee at Suffolk County Council.
  • DMYP Callum attended Newmarket’s Youth Fair and collected young people’s views and fed back to Newmarket’s Youth Action Group.
  • DMYP Kelsey attended British Youth Council’s Youth Convention in London
  • MYPs attended UK Youth Parliament Conferences at Leeds and Hull Universities and met and debated with MYPs from around the county.
  • MYP Will spoke in the House of commons about the Cost of Living Crisis and is part of the British Youth Council Social Action Group for the Food for Learning Campaign.
